The classic textbook by N.A. Bonk, G.A. Kotiy, and N.A. Lukyanova (often referred to simply as "Bonk") is a staple of English language learning in Russia and the CIS. Because of its rigorous, grammar-heavy approach, many students rely on GDZ ( готовые домашние задания — ready-made homework) or specialized answer keys to verify their work. Official and Authoritative Keys

: A very popular and widely used version of these keys was authored by E.S. Tatishcheva . Her manuals (e.g., published in 2011) are specifically designed to accompany the Bonk, Kotiy, and Lukyanova textbook and are often what people refer to when looking for a "reshebnik" or GDZ for this series.
